Output 4d8d39d21dc7c06d669c5491ccb83fb696c19648ae51aaabb5cd056181e6fde6:1

value
6140135
script pubkey
OP_0 OP_PUSHBYTES_32 52f7a5f20c284a0bd2f2371cc278f394124cbd5ebd3030ea332535180c57da20
address
bc1q2tm6tusv9p9qh5hjxuwvy78njsfye027h5crp63ny563srzhmgsqqfgwkr
transaction
4d8d39d21dc7c06d669c5491ccb83fb696c19648ae51aaabb5cd056181e6fde6
confirmations
39627
spent
true